033: Beyond the Light: How Shadow Work and Your Dark Side Can Set You Free

Episode #033:

Have you ever wondered what lies beneath the surface of your personality—the parts of yourself you might be hiding or repressing?
Join us as we explore the compelling concept of the shadow, a term introduced by Carl Jung. Through engaging stories, including insights from Dr. Aziz Ghazipura's book "Not Nice," we unravel how societal norms shape our shadows and discuss how embracing these hidden aspects can lead to a more authentic and empowered life. The story of a little boy whose nanny unknowingly encouraged him to suppress his natural aggression offers a vivid illustration of how these shadows form.
Our conversation delves into how unacknowledged traits can sneak into our everyday lives, manifesting as strong emotional reactions to others. Using the metaphor of a seesaw, we highlight the necessity of acknowledging both our strengths and our flaws to achieve balance. Discover the surprising ways unresolved shadow elements might be affecting your body and mind. By becoming aware and accepting these parts of ourselves, we unlock the potential to live more balanced and genuine lives, free from the shadows' grip.
Finally, we share personal journeys of transformation, including the liberating practice of "angry journaling" as a tool to express suppressed emotions. It's about more than just rest and reflection; it's about finding the courage to confront the internal noise and discomfort. By integrating these hidden parts, you can free up energy and rediscover a vibrant and joyful existence. Tune in for actionable steps to embrace your shadow, and celebrate the beauty of being "flawsome"—perfect in your imperfection.
